A few (well maybe more) words to describe what I’ve accomplished since last update, it’s been a while and I’ve been busy at it. If it isn’t HL green then I have fabricated, added to or modified it to match photos.

Exhaust Deflectors and Grills finished except for mounting the grills. I have decided (just about) to drill and tap the mounting “tabs” and attach the grills using small bolts.

Image

Image

Image
Image
Image

Deflector Housing Hinges completed and epoxied into place. They will receive hinge pins later during final detailing. I drilled one hole through hinge and brass on each of the two lower hinges where they attach to deflector housing. I inserted a .019” brass pin to strengthen the attachment at that point.

Image

I have added the styrene to either side of and below the deflector housings to match photos of the actual machine. All of this is missing from the rear of the HL piece. This included adding styrene to reshape the lower left & right angled sides of the rear plate.

Image
Image

Image
Image

Removed the molded on plastic Lower Fixed Deflector Shield then added one fabricated from brass. This includes the bolt through attachment plates that secure the deflector housing in the closed position. I added corresponding brass plates to the bottom of the deflector housings.

Image

Image

I replaced the Lower Tow Lugs with more accurate pieces carved from styrene. I also reshaped my Pental Hook to better fit and match photos, still more detail work to be done to it.

Image

Image

I reshaped the two main Lift Ring/Upper Hinge pieces, mainly creating the “V” shape between the lift eye and the hinge. There is also a subtle reshaping to the upper edge between the end of the read deck and the actual lift ring.

Image

Image]

I removed the molded on Upper Alignment/Closure Pieces that cover the gap between the upper engine deck as well as between the left and right sections of the deflector housings. This includes the two rectangular L & R, Upper Lock pieces just inside the large lift rings. They will be slotted with bolts and washer details.

Image

Image

I fabricated new Tail Light Housing and mounts from 5/8” and 9/16” brass tubing. These were a little tricky as one end was square to the tube wall while the other was angled to account for the angle of the rear plate.

Image
Image

Image
Image

After freeing the plastic tail lights assemblies from their “plastic tomb” I began reworking them to photos. The right-hand light has the new upper lens retainer filed from brass sheet. Not sure if I will use it as a template and make them from styrene or make another from brass. I also must add the red tactical tail light the white convoy positioning light below the upper lens. I am still trying to determine how these operate and how to illuminate them separate from the upper tail/brake light.

Image

Once I finish the tail lights and the shielded electrical conduit to the right one I will have to fabricate the Tank Infantry Phone (TIP) Box. It attaches lower and between the Tail Light and the Deflector Housing on the right hand side with a conduit shield to the tail light conduit.

Image
